Arguably the most prolific and widely read philosopher of our time, Slavoj Žižek has made indelible interventions into a number of disciplines in the so-called human sciences that have transformed the terms of discussion in these fields. Although his work has been the subject of many volumes of searching criticism and commentary, there is no assessment to date of the value of his work for the development of these disciplines. Žižek Now brings together distinguished critics to explore the utility and far-ranging implications of Žižek's thought and provide an evaluation of the difference his work makes or promises to make in their chosen fields. As such, the volume offers chapters on quantum physics and Žižek's transcendentalist materialist theory of the subject, Hegel's absolute, materialist Christianity, postcolonial violence, eco-politics, ceremonial acts, and the postcolonial revolutionary subject. -- Publisher description.

Contents:
Part One. Introduction: Zizek Now or Never: Ideological Critique and the Nothingness of Being / Jamil Khader. 1. Zizekʹs Sublime Objects Now / Ian Parker ---- Part Two. 2. Hegel as Marxist: Zizekʹs Revision of German Idealism / Todd McGowan --- 3. Zizek and Christianity, or, the Critique of Religion after Marx and Freud / Bruno Bosteels --- 4. Ceremonial Contingencies and the Ambiguous Rites of Freedom / Joshua Ramey ---- Part Three. 5. A Critique of Natural Economy: Quantum Physics with Zizek / Adrian Johnston --- 6. Slavoj Zizekʹs Eco-Chic / Verena Conley --- 7. Zizek and Fanon: On Violence and Related Matters / Erik Vogt --- 8. Zizekʹs Infidelity: Lenin, the National Question, and the Postcolonial Legacy of Revolutionary Internationalism / Jamil Khader ---- Part Four. 9. King, Rabble, Sex, and War in Hegel / Slavoj Zizek.
